Development of Chitosan Based Natural Antibiotics for Diarrheal Treatment3. Evaluation for the Effects of Persistant Treatments of Chitosan Oligosaccharide on the Formation of Tolerance against E. coli

Abstract
Recently, the improper use of antibiotics led to the development of multidrug resistance in microbial flora raising a global public health. We evaluated the antimicrobial activity of Chitosan Oligosaccharide (OCHT) against E. coil isolates during the 10 generation and ampicillin resistance for E. coil. The OCHT inhibited the growth of E. coli NCTC 9001 and isolates (E. coli O157:K88) from pig feces at a concentration of 0.001% (w/v) in 10 min by the 10 generation. Also, the E. coli showed a significant antibacterial activity at a concentration of OCHT 0.001~0.5% (w/v) in 30 min. Interestingly, OCHT showed antibacterial effect from ampicillin resistance for E. coli by plasmid DNA. Consequently, we confirmed that OCHT significantly inhibited multidrug resistance E. coli and might be selected as a more effective natural antibiotics for livestock.
